‘Evangelion: Cross Reflections’ VR Game Officially Announced, Planned for Release in 2026
SHARE

Korea-based studio Pixelity formally revealed the title of its XR recreation primarily based on well-liked ’90s anime Neon Genesis Evangelion (1995): “EVANGELION: Δ CROSS REFLECTIONS”

Beforehand teased earlier this yr, Evangelion: Cross Reflections is claimed to be set within the places from the anime, serving up battles between Evangelions and Angels, numerous interactive parts, and “participating, fascinating storylines with authentic characters,” Pixelity says.

As a brand new story set throughout the timeline of all 26 episodes of the anime, Cross Reflections will solely be the primary of a trilogy, which can middle on occasions from Episode 1 – 11.

“Its standout characteristic is the intricate weaving of key episodes from the prevailing storyline with fully new, game-original narrative content material,” Pixelity says.

Evangelion: Cross Reflections is slated for launch in 2026. The studio hasn’t introduced particular platforms but, nevertheless they are saying the sport will use each VR and MR, which factors to launch on Quest. A demo of the sport is deliberate to launch is scheduled for the primary half of 2026, so we must always know extra then.

Based in 2017, Pixelity has created a variety of VR video games, together with Puttzzle (2023), Crazyworld VR (2022), and Rise of the Fallen (2018). The studio can be presently engaged on two different VR video games, The Patcher and Teahouse of Souls.
